rep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Add predictability in CType initialization.
2013-01-31
Domingo Alvarez
.
.
.
Ad
d
predictab
i
lity in CTyp
e
i
n
iti
a
liza
t
ion
.
Signed-off-by: Thomas Preud'homme <
robotux@celest.fr
>
commit
|
commitdiff
|
tree
2013-01-30
Thomas P
r
eud'homme
Fix cross-compilation out-of-tree
bui
l
d
commit
|
commitdiff
|
tree
2013-01-30
T
h
omas Preud'h
o
mme
Add my copyrigh
t
for ch
a
n
g
es i
n
arm-ge
n
.
c
commit
|
commitdiff
|
tree
2013-01-30
Tho
m
as Pr
e
ud'h
o
mme
Ch
a
ngelo
g
u
pd
a
te
commit
|
commitdiff
|
tree
2013-01-30
Thomas Preud'hom
m
e
Update
Changelog
commit
|
commitdiff
|
tree
2013-01-29
Thomas
Preud
'
homme
Favor
a
r
m
hardfloa
t
over arm
s
o
ftfloat
.
commit
|
commitdiff
|
tree
2013-01-28
Thoma
s
Preud'
h
omme
Fix overflow detection
i
n
A
RM relocation
commit
|
commitdiff
|
tree
2013-01-27
Thomas
P
reud
'
h
o
mme
Fix stack a
l
ign
m
ent on 8 bytes
at f
u
nction call
commit
|
commitdiff
|
tree
2013-01-26
Th
o
mas Preud'homme
Don't do built
i
n_
f
rame_address test with ARM
gcc
commit
|
commitdiff
|
tree
2013-01-26
Thoma
s
Preud'homme
Or
g
a
nize frames in
a
real l
i
nked
lis
t
on ARM
commit
|
commitdiff
|
tree
2013-01-25
Thomas Pre
u
d'
h
o
m
m
e
Use
gcc to gene
r
ate tcct
e
st
.
gcc
commit
|
commitdiff
|
tree
2013-01-25
T
h
o
m
a
s Preud'homme
L
i
n
k STT_GNU_
I
FUN
C
int
o
STT
_
FUNC in executable
.
commit
|
commitdiff
|
tree
2013-01-24
Thomas Preud'hom
m
e
Fix [f]
g
etc retu
r
n
v
a
lue usage in 40_stdio test
commit
|
commitdiff
|
tree
2013-01-14
Thomas
Preud'homme
Fix out-of-tree build with relative
p
ath to roo
t
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ud
'
h
o
mme
Install
libtcc
.
h
when invokin
g
make instal
l
commit
|
commitdiff
|
tree
2013-01-14
T
homas Preud
'
homme
Revert "Add
e
d what I call virtual io
t
o tinycc this
.
.
.
commit
|
commitdiff
|
tree
2013-01-14
Thomas Preud'h
o
mm
e
R
evert "pe: fi
x
tcc not linking
t
o user32 and
g
di32"
commit
|
commitdiff
|
tree
2013-01-13
Thom
a
s
Preu
d
'homm
e
Sto
p
setti
n
g -
W
no-unus
e
d-result switch in Make
f
ile
commit
|
commitdiff
|
tree
2013-01-13
Thomas Preud
'
homme
Fix C99ism in v
s
wap()
commit
|
commitdiff
|
tree
2013-01-06
Thomas Preud'homme
Stop
retur
n
ing 0 in cm
p
_
comparison_te
s
t
commit
|
commitdiff
|
tree
2013-01-06
Th
o
mas P
r
eu
d
'homme
Honor CC
w
h
en testing for -Wno-unused-resul
t
commit
|
commitdiff
|
tree
2012-12-04
Thomas Preud'homme
De
t
ect ARM CPU ve
r
s
ion in conf
i
gure
commit
|
commitdiff
|
tree
2012-11-28
T
ho
m
a
s P
r
eud'homme
arm-
g
en
.
c:
I
nvalid opera
t
or test always false
commit
|
commitdiff
|
tree
2012-11-28
Thomas
Preud'h
o
mme
Fix
O
ABI cal
l
ing
c
onventio
n
commit
|
commitdiff
|
tree
2012-11-21
Thomas
P
reud'homme
On
l
y reference vfpr when available
commit
|
commitdiff
|
tree
2012-11-20
T
ho
m
as Preud'homme
Def
i
ne TCC_ARM_EAB
I
if using hardfloat AB
I
commit
|
commitdiff
|
tree
2012-11-17
Thomas Preu
d
'homme
Generate PL
T
thumb s
t
u
b onl
y
when nec
e
ssar
y
commit
|
commitdiff
|
tree
2012-11-12
T
h
omas Preud'homme
Revert
"Generate PLT thumb stub only when neces
s
ary"
commit
|
commitdiff
|
tree
2012-11-11
Tho
m
as Preu
d
'homme
Add armv6l to ARM
s
upported processo
r
s
commit
|
commitdiff
|
tree
2012-11-09
Thoma
s
Preud'homme
Call to v
e
neers in A
R
M
m
ode
commit
|
commitdiff
|
tree
2012-11-07
Thomas
P
reud'homme
Allow source fortific
a
tion
commit
|
commitdiff
|
tree
2012-11-07
Th
o
mas Pre
u
d'ho
m
me
Gene
r
ate P
L
T thumb stu
b
onl
y
whe
n
necessary
commit
|
commitdiff
|
tree
2012-11-07
Thomas Pr
e
ud'homme
Support R_A
R
M_THM
_
J
U
MP24
relocation
t
o pl
t
commit
|
commitdiff
|
tree
2012-11-07
Thomas Pr
e
ud'homm
e
Create a clea
n
target for t
e
sts2
/
Makef
i
le
commit
|
commitdiff
|
tree
2012-11-06
Thom
a
s Pre
u
d'homme
Honour *FLAGS
e
verywhe
r
e
commit
|
commitdiff
|
tree
2012-10-28
Thomas Preud
'
h
om
m
e
E
n
able arm hardfloat calling co
n
v
ent
i
on
commit
|
commitdiff
|
tree
2012-10-28
Thomas Preud'homme
A
d
d
support for R_ARM_T
H
M_{JUMP24,C
A
LL} relocs
commit
|
commitdiff
|
tree
2012-10-25
Tho
m
as Preud'
h
omme
F
i
x comm
i
t
85f6f
a
d3a
6
a
cbfa0
7
a3dc45b6
7
3965fc26890d8e
commit
|
commitdiff
|
tree
2012-10-25
Th
o
m
a
s P
r
e
u
d'homme
Error
o
ut in case
o
f
variable n
a
me clash
commit
|
commitdiff
|
tree
2012-10-25
Thoma
s
Preud'h
o
mme
For
b
i
d
VLA as static variabl
e
s
commit
|
commitdiff
|
tree
2012-10-15
Thoma
s
Preud'homme
Only use blx if
available
commit
|
commitdiff
|
tree
2012-10-09
Thomas Preud'homme
Fix R_ARM_CA
L
L when target fonction is T
h
umb
commit
|
commitdiff
|
tree
2012-10-09
T
h
omas Pre
u
d'homme
Support for
R
_ARM_[THM_]MOV{W,T}_ABS[_NC} relocs
commit
|
commitdiff
|
tree
2012-07-30
Thoma
s
Preud'homme
Disable c
a
l
l
sa
v
e_test
f
or a
r
m
commit
|
commitdiff
|
tree
2012-07-29
Thomas Preud'homme
Add m
u
ltiarc
h
directory for arm h
a
r
d
flo
a
t variant
commit
|
commitdiff
|
tree
2012-07-11
Thomas
P
reud'homme
get_reg(): try to free r2 for
an SValue
f
irst
commit
|
commitdiff
|
tree
2012-07-09
Thomas Preud'h
o
mme
F
ix R_ARM_REL32 relocat
i
on
commit
|
commitdiff
|
tree
2012-06-13
T
h
omas P
r
eud'homme
Det
e
ct mul
t
i
a
rch on Kfr
e
ebsd and Hur
d
commit
|
commitdiff
|
tree
2012-06-12
Thomas Preud'homme
E
v
aluate configure arguments
commit
|
commitdiff
|
tree
2012-06-05
Thomas P
r
e
ud'homme
tcc
e
lf
.
c: Add R_ARM
_
REL32 relocat
i
on
commit
|
commitdiff
|
tree
2012-06-05
Thomas Preud'homme
Ad
d
support
for
arm ha
r
dfloat ca
l
ling convention
commit
|
commitdiff
|
tree
2012-06-05
Thomas Pr
e
ud'homme
F
i
x removal of
vnrott
commit
|
commitdiff
|
tree
2012-05-28
T
ho
m
as Preud'homme
Only w
a
rn for unknown opt
i
ons in configu
r
e scri
p
t
commit
|
commitdiff
|
tree
2012-05-22
Thomas Pr
e
u
d'homme
Several mul
t
i
a
r
ch/biarch fixe
s
commit
|
commitdiff
|
tree
2012-05-22
Th
o
ma
s
Preud'homme
Fix CONF
I
G_L
D
DIR
usage
commit
|
commitdiff
|
tree
2012-04-10
T
h
omas Preud
'
h
o
m
me
Revert "Use CString to c
o
nc
a
t linker
o
p
tions"
commit
|
commitdiff
|
tree
2012-03-20
Thomas P
r
eud'h
o
mme
Use CString
t
o
conca
t
li
n
ker opt
i
o
ns
commit
|
commitdiff
|
tree
2012-03-16
Thomas
Preud'homme
F
ix us
e
after free for linker_arg
commit
|
commitdiff
|
tree
2012-03-14
Thomas Preud'homme
Support li
n
k
e
r
options pas
s
ed in
s
e
veral
-Wl
p
a
r
a
m
commit
|
commitdiff
|
tree
2012-03-14
Thomas P
r
eud'
h
omme
Consider
long int con
s
tan
t
as 64 bit
s
on
x
86-
6
4
commit
|
commitdiff
|
tree
2012-03-14
Thomas Preud
'
homme
Remov
e
vnrott (duplicate vrotb)
commit
|
commitdiff
|
tree
2012-03-13
Thom
a
s
Preud'homme
Info
r
m
u
se
r
that -b only exis
t
s
on
i386
.
commit
|
commitdiff
|
tree
2012-01-22
Tho
m
as Preud'homme
E
rror o
u
t w
h
en assig
n
i
ng voi
d
value
.
commit
|
commitdiff
|
tree
2012-01-08
T
homas Preud
'
homme
s/d
e
ref
e
n
cing/dereferencing/ in i386-ge
n
.
c
commit
|
commitdiff
|
tree
2012-01-06
T
homas
P
r
eu
d
'hom
m
e
Compi
l
e
t
cc
a
s
m
.
c
conditionally (TCC_CONF
I
G_AS
M
)
commit
|
commitdiff
|
tree
2012-01-04
Tho
m
as Preud'homme
Fix
linkage
of
n
a
m
ed file in loader s
c
ri
p
t
.
commit
|
commitdiff
|
tree
2011-08-12
Thomas Preud'homme
Don't define strtold
and strtof on *BSD + uClibc
commit
|
commitdiff
|
tree